CITY OF WIGGINS: EPA violation history, explained
CITY OF WIGGINS had a health-based violation within the last five years. The required corrective action was reported, but it happened recently enough to matter. It serves 4,300 people through 1,751 service connections.
Ranked against every other system in this dataset
Out of 12,903 systems in this dataset, CITY OF WIGGINS ranks 7,106th by violation burden (45th percentile) - 248 violations total, 1 health-based.
How CITY OF WIGGINS compares within MS
MS's 349 covered systems average 3.2 health-based violations each; CITY OF WIGGINS carries 1, not more than typical for the state. The clean-record guide covers what a comparison like this can hide.
Most recent violation on record
The last violation EPA has on record for CITY OF WIGGINS is from 2025-05-10 (health-based: 2025-05-10). Last reported to EPA: 05/18/2026.

What this data is and is not
Everything on this page is CITY OF WIGGINS's own reported record under the Safe Drinking Water Act - a regulatory filing, not a sample of your tap. Water quality can still change between the meter and the faucet - household plumbing sits outside what a record of 248 logged violations can see. The guide to what this data misses covers that gap.
